Could anyone tell me if this will work on this mobo Asrock N68 S-UCC with a AM2+ Athlon 64 x2 procie which has been unlocked to Phenom Fx 5000+ which I'm planning to use a DDR3 dim. Your valuable inputs and response to this thread will be much appreciated. Thank you.
The N68C-S UCC (which I have) has 4 DIMM slots - 2 for DDR2 and 2 for DDR3.
The N68-S UCC (which you have) only has 2 DIMM slots - both DDR2.
Both boards only support 95W CPUs so overclocking is limited.
